Apparatus for Assisting the Forward Movement of Livestock
20220192156 · 2022-06-23 ·

An apparatus for assisting the forward movement of animals in a livestock alleyway includes a pivot structure, an actuator and an arm assembly. The pivot structure is rotatably mounted to the alleyway. The actuator connects between the alleyway and the pivot structure for rotating the pivot structure between first and second positions. The arm assembly is pivotably mounted to the pivot structure for rotation between a first extended position and a second retracted position. The arm assembly is biased toward the first extended position and is able to extend and retract in a telescoping fashion. The pivot structure and the arm assembly are arranged for positioning above livestock animals in the alleyway and yet also for pivoting from such a retracted position to a position for urging the forward movement of a livestock animal without interfering with an animal that may be positioned under the apparatus.

Breeding system for crawling insects

The present invention relates to a breeding system for the breeding of crawling insects, comprising a drum, a shuffling device and a feeding device. The drum comprises at least one wall, defining a drum interior, to house the insects, and the shuffling device is arranged at least partially in the drum interior, to shuffle the insects. The feeding device id configured to feed nutrients into the drum interior. The system comprises a cooling device having a cooling fluid circuit that is, by means of a flow of coolant in the circuit, configured to withdraw heat from the drum interior. The invention further relates to a protein production system, for the on-site production of protein-rich insect larvae as animal feed, and to a method for the breeding of crawling insects, comprising the step of cooling the insects in the interior of the drum with a cooling device.

Temperature Controlled Pet Bed System
20220174908 · 2022-06-09 ·

A temperature-controlled pet bed system includes an electrically powered cooling unit. The cooling unit has a compressor, a condenser, a refrigerant metering device, and an evaporator that are fluidly coupled together to allow a refrigerant to flow through the cooling unit in a refrigeration cycle. A pet bed assembly of the system is configured to rest upon a support surface. The pet bed assembly has an upper bed pad containing or being configured to contain a heat sink liquid to facilitate dissipation of heat and/or cold within the upper bed pad to avoid concentrated areas of hot and/or cold from forming on the upper bed pad. The pet bed assembly further includes a lower bed support that supports the upper bed pad. The lower bed support contains the evaporator of the cooling unit. The evaporator is positioned adjacent to and below the upper bed pad so that heat is transferred between the upper bed pad and the evaporator to facilitate cooling of the upper bed pad.

Vehicle, ventilation system, and method for transporting pets
11337404 · 2022-05-24 · ·

A vehicle includes a passenger cabin, a monument, a pet travel system, and a ventilation system. The pet travel system includes at least a portion of the monument and at least one pet storage module configured to be received in the portion of the monument. The ventilation system includes an inlet port defined in the at least one pet storage module, an exhaust port defined in the at least one pet storage module, and an exhaust duct. The inlet port is in flow communication with an air source outside of the pet travel system. The exhaust duct is in flow communication with the exhaust port. The pressure within the exhaust duct is lower than the pressure of the air source to cause air to flow from the air source through the at least one pet storage module from the inlet port to the exhaust port.

Animal house ceiling vent seal

A ceiling vent assembly has a frame that is open at its top and bottom and a pair of louvers pivotably mounted in the frame such that each louver pivots between an open position and a closed position relative to the frame. Each louver has a pivot end, wherein the pivot end is located adjacent to but spaced apart from the pivot end of a second louver of the pair of louvers. The ceiling vent assembly has a sealing mechanism with a flange extending from the pivot end of each louver of the pair of louvers, wherein the flange from the first louver contacts the flange from the second louver in a space between the louvers such that the sealing mechanism reduces the flow of air through the space when the first and second louvers are in either the open or closed positions.
